About 14 Cecil Avenue
14 Cecil Avenue is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Sheerness (ME12 1DU). It has a recorded floor area of 91 m² (around 980 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(October 2022) shows an E (score 54),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 78), a 2-band jump.
At 91 m² it's 16.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(78 m² median across 29 EPCs). On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Across 2001–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£238,000 is 13.3% above the 2023 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£214/sq ft) was about 73.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: December 2023 at £210,000.
